Sapphire Developer Guide > Releases > 0.7.2

Enhancements in Sapphire 0.7.2

  1. Expression Language
    1. Use EL in Wizard Label
    2. Use EL in Wizard Page Label and Description

Use EL in Wizard Label

Use the expression language when defining the wizard label (window title).

<wizard>
    <label>new ${ Type } file</label>
</wizard>

Use EL in Wizard Page Label and Description

Use the expression language when defining the wizard page label and description.

Example

<wizard>
    <page>
        <label>${ Type } file</label>
        <description>Create ${ Type == "XML" ? "an" : "a" } ${Type} file.</description>
    </page>
</wizard>